Transaction 2940c66c1e007111390cce6ff4a9fdbf7537cf9a981c23ab4dd9344039bada3c
1 Input
2 Outputs
- 2940c66c1e007111390cce6ff4a9fdbf7537cf9a981c23ab4dd9344039bada3c:0
- 2940c66c1e007111390cce6ff4a9fdbf7537cf9a981c23ab4dd9344039bada3c:1
value 65120
address 18UHWM344R1HSumQTSearEArvsY19TDd11
value 136733
address 36h5dsH6ZTRAhBUuHBhQ5wQaHz1vrP3h3R